WATCH: Verstappen calls Ocon a p***y, Raikkonen and Hamilton smile
Verstappen and Ocon were involved in an ugly incident at the Brazil GP yesterday with the duo colliding whilst Verstappen was leading the race.
Ocon tried to unlap himself but only managed to run into Verstappen, who according to Ocon did not quite give him the space and thus Ocon had no place to go.
Verstappen though wasn’t interested in listening to all of the excuses that Ocon was dishing out as according to him it was clear that Ocon tried to indulge in a wheel-to-wheel battle with the race leader, something that just wasn’t acceptable.
Verstappen could have backed out of the fight, as he anyways would have been able to get past Ocon in a lap or two. But the young Dutch driver decided to take matters in his own hands and get past Ocon, something that didn’t quite work out for the duo, as they collided and spun.
Hamilton took advantage of the situation, regaining his lost lead and controlled the race pace from thereon to win the Brazilian GP.
Hamilton had a piece of advise for Verstappen in the cool down room, advising him on how he should have backed out of the contest as he had a lot to lose there.
Verstappen was then involved in a ‘pushing contest’ with Ocon, with the young Dutch driver venting his frustration out with a couple of pushes.
In the post race press conference, Verstappen called Ocon a pussy, with both Hamilton and Raikkonen passing a smirk.
